我需要将秒转换为“小时:分钟:秒”。

例如:“685”转换为“00:11:25”

我怎样才能做到这一点呢?

给你

function format_time($t,$f=':') // t = seconds, f = separator 
{
  return sprintf("%02d%s%02d%s%02d", floor($t/3600), $f, ($t/60)%60, $f, $t%60);
}

echo format_time(685); // 00:11:25

你可以使用gmdate()函数:

echo gmdate("H:i:s", 685);
gmdate("H:i:s", no_of_seconds);

如果no_of_seconds大于1天(一天中的秒数),将不会以H:i:s格式给出时间。 它将忽略日值,只给出小时:分钟:秒

例如:

gmdate("H:i:s", 89922); // returns 0:58:42 not (1 Day 0:58:42) or 24:58:42

这段代码尽可能地避免了乏味的函数调用和逐条的字符串构建,以及人们为此而创建的大而笨重的函数。

它返回格式为“1h05m00s”的输出,并使用前导零表示分和秒,只要在它们之前有另一个非零时间组件。

它还跳过所有空的前导组件,以避免给你无用的信息,如“0h00m01s”(相反,它将显示为“1s”)。

示例结果:“1s”、“1m00s”、“19m08s”、“1h00m00s”、“4h08m39s”。

$duration = 1; // values 0 and higher are supported!
$converted = [
    'hours' => floor( $duration / 3600 ),
    'minutes' => floor( ( $duration / 60 ) % 60 ),
    'seconds' => ( $duration % 60 )
];
$result = ltrim( sprintf( '%02dh%02dm%02ds', $converted['hours'], $converted['minutes'], $converted['seconds'] ), '0hm' );
if( $result == 's' ) { $result = '0s'; }

如果你想让代码更短(但可读性更差),你可以避免$转换数组,而是直接将值放在sprintf()调用中,如下所示:

$duration = 1; // values 0 and higher are supported!
$result = ltrim( sprintf( '%02dh%02dm%02ds', floor( $duration / 3600 ), floor( ( $duration / 60 ) % 60 ), ( $duration % 60 ) ), '0hm' );
if( $result == 's' ) { $result = '0s'; }

在上面的两个代码段中,持续时间必须为0或更高。不支持负持续时间。但是你可以使用下面的代码来处理负持续时间:

$duration = -493; // negative values are supported!
$wasNegative = FALSE;
if( $duration < 0 ) { $wasNegative = TRUE; $duration = abs( $duration ); }
$converted = [
    'hours' => floor( $duration / 3600 ),
    'minutes' => floor( ( $duration / 60 ) % 60 ),
    'seconds' => ( $duration % 60 )
];
$result = ltrim( sprintf( '%02dh%02dm%02ds', $converted['hours'], $converted['minutes'], $converted['seconds'] ), '0hm' );
if( $result == 's' ) { $result = '0s'; }
if( $wasNegative ) { $result = "-{$result}"; }
// $result is now "-8m13s"
